Avatar Spirits
Bryan Konietzko and Michael Dante DiMartino, co-creators of the hit television series, Avatar: The Last Airbender, reflect on the creation of the masterful series.
Genre: Documentary
Director: Kurt Mattila
Actors: Andrea Romano, Benjamin Wynn, Bryan Konietzko, Eric Coleman, Jeremy Zuckerman, Manuel Rodríguez, Michael Dante DiMartino, Seung Hyun Oh, Sifu Kisu, Timothy D. Hedrick
Country: United States
